    Managing your Quarantine box

    1. Once you logon you will see any messages, less than 15 days old, which have been quarantined.
    2. For each message, you have 5 options
      1. Deliver - This option will deliver the selected message or messages to your inbox
      2. Whitelist - This option will add the email address of the selected message or messages to your whitelist
      3. Delete - This option will delete the selected message or messages
      4. Classify as Spam - This option will tell the server that the selected message or messages are indeed spam and should be marked as such in the future, classifying messages as spam helps make the Spam filtering more efficient
      5. Classify as NOT Spam - This option will tell the server that the selected message or messages are NOT spam and should NOT be marked as such in the future. Classifying messages as NOT spam will help the filter work more efficiently.

    Quarantine Inbox

    1. To mark a message, click the box next to the message, a checkbox will appear in the box

    Selected Message

    1. To mark ALL messages to perform ONE action on all, click the box at the top of the message list

    Select All

    1. Once you have marked the message(s), click the appropriate button for the action you wish to perform
